Roll Families and Techniques
We begin with the front-to-back (layback) roll family, starting with the Standard Greenland Roll. It's a great place to start for new paddlers or as a reliable backup for experienced kayakers.
We break the roll down into a clear five-stage process:
Stage 1 – Land Drills: Practise on land to understand the movement and build muscle memory.
Stage 2 – Using the Avataq: Learn to recover onto the back deck with the support of this helpful training tool.
Stage 3 – Tuck and Open: Learn the body motion from the tuck, to opening up into your back float.
Stage 4 – Paddle Technique: Add the paddle to complete a full Standard Greenland Roll.
Stage 5 – Common Faults: Troubleshoot frequent challenges rollers face with Cheri's guidance.
Once you've mastered the basics, the course moves on to paddle-assisted variations, hand rolls using the Norsaq, and eventually the legendary straightjacket roll, including intermediate rolls like the elbow and prayer rolls.
